Title: ArcadeVGA AGP Radeon 9200 128mb XP Driver Issues
Post by: mwong168 on June 05, 2010, 04:03:16 pm
I just wanted to see if someone has a working solution to this problem as I have tried to search and didn't find anything useful or helped.  I just bought my friend's old Dynamo HS2 cabinet last weekend and he gave me an old ArcadeVGA AGP card that was used and working on this cab before.  I ordered a JPAC from ultimarc last Sunday and it arrived in record time as usual from Andy.  Now my friend didn't have the original CD that came with it and the latest CD I got with my JPAC doesn't appear to work when I click on the ArcadeVGA AGP link in the CD menu.  Here is what my card looks like:

(http://mwong168.webuda.com/gallery/main.php?g2_view=core.DownloadItem&g2_itemId=899&g2_serialNumber=1)

It says Radeon 9200 with 128mb checked off.  Now my friend looked through some old emails and sent me this link and I tried to install the XP drivers.  Initially I thought it had something to do with me using TinyXP but I tried to do a fresh install with regular XP Pro and still didn't work.

http://www.ultimarc.com/avgadrivers.html (http://www.ultimarc.com/avgadrivers.html)

I keep getting an error that says There is no device compatible in my system or something like that when I run the ATI installer.  Now if I force the driver installation in the device manager it hangs my system or if I force it in safe mode and reboot it hands on the windows loading screen.  I read someone had this problem of it freezing and after 3 times it worked.  I tried this and a few more times and still freezes.  I have also checked the bios to make sure the onboard has been disabled and it has so I am at a lost and also waiting for Andy to reply but thought I might get a quicker reply here.  I do get picture but very low resolution.  Thanks in advance for any help or advice.

Hi,

I have found that the video drivers here:

http://mame.3feetunder.com/windows-ati-crt-emudriver/

Specifically this one

http://mame.3feetunder.com/windows-ati-crt-emudriver/crt_emudriver_6.5_1.2b_xp_32.exe

work with the ultimarc arcadevga 9250/128 AGP card.  It identifies correctly and has quickres app.

I know this is some necro hardware but i'm sure other people at some point might need this info.

UPDATE:

It puts a LOT of resolutions that are not actually supported.  Would like the real drivers.
